Equally Likely Outcomes
When all outcomes in a sample space are equally likely, the probability of each outcome is 1/n where n is the total number of outcomes. For any event A with k favorable outcomes, P(A) = k/n.
Real World
The UK National Lottery draw uses numbered balls in identical conditions so each ball has an equally likely chance of selection, making probability calculations straightforward and fair.
Exam Focus
Check whether equally likely outcomes are stated or implied — if not stated, you cannot use P(A) = k/n directly.
